如何在荣耀平板上python编程

如何在荣耀平板上python编程

在荣耀平板上进行Python编程的方法包括使用在线编程平台、使用编程应用、远程连接到其他设备、使用Jupyter Notebook等。 其中,使用编程应用是一种非常便捷且高效的方法,具体介绍如下。

荣耀平板作为一款功能强大的智能设备,虽然主要用于日常使用和娱乐,但它也可以用来进行编程,尤其是Python编程。这主要得益于其强大的硬件性能和灵活的软件支持。下面我们来详细介绍几种在荣耀平板上进行Python编程的方法。

一、使用在线编程平台

1.1 使用在线编程平台的优势

在线编程平台如Repl.it、Google Colab等,允许用户直接在浏览器中编写、运行和调试代码。这些平台通常不需要任何安装,并且可以跨设备访问,因此非常适合在平板上使用。

1.2 如何使用Repl.it

Repl.it是一款支持多种编程语言的在线开发环境。使用方法如下:

  1. 打开浏览器,访问Repl.it官方网站。
  2. 注册或登录账号。
  3. 创建一个新的Python项目。
  4. 在编辑器中编写代码,并点击“Run”按钮运行代码。

1.3 使用Google Colab

Google Colab是Google提供的免费在线Jupyter Notebook服务,非常适合进行数据科学和机器学习任务。其优势包括:

  • 无需配置环境:直接开始使用。
  • 支持GPU加速:适合深度学习任务。

使用方法如下:

  1. 打开浏览器,访问Google Colab官方网站。
  2. 登录Google账号。
  3. 创建一个新的Notebook。
  4. 编写并运行Python代码。

二、使用编程应用

2.1 Pydroid 3

Pydroid 3是一款专为Android设备设计的Python IDE。它提供了一整套Python编译器和库,使得你可以在荣耀平板上离线编写和运行Python代码。

2.2 安装和使用Pydroid 3

  1. 打开荣耀平板上的应用商店(如华为应用市场)。
  2. 搜索“Pydroid 3”,并进行下载安装。
  3. 打开Pydroid 3应用。
  4. 在编辑器中编写Python代码,并点击运行按钮。

2.3 Termux

Termux是一款强大的终端仿真器和Linux环境应用。通过安装Termux,你可以在荣耀平板上使用许多Linux命令和工具,包括Python。

  1. 打开应用商店,搜索并安装Termux。
  2. 打开Termux,输入以下命令安装Python:
    pkg install python

  3. 你可以使用Python命令启动Python解释器,开始编写和运行代码。

三、远程连接到其他设备

3.1 使用远程桌面连接

荣耀平板可以通过远程桌面连接到你的PC或服务器,利用这些设备上的开发环境进行编程。

  1. 确保远程设备上已安装并配置好远程桌面服务(如Windows RDP、VNC等)。
  2. 在荣耀平板上安装远程桌面客户端应用(如Microsoft Remote Desktop、VNC Viewer等)。
  3. 通过客户端应用连接到远程设备。
  4. 你可以在远程设备上使用你熟悉的IDE和工具进行Python编程。

3.2 使用SSH连接

如果你习惯使用命令行工具,可以通过SSH连接到远程Linux服务器或PC,并在这些设备上进行编程。

  1. 确保远程设备上已安装并配置好SSH服务。
  2. 在荣耀平板上安装Termux并打开。
  3. 使用以下命令连接到远程设备:
    ssh username@hostname

  4. 通过SSH连接,你可以在远程设备上使用Python和其他工具进行编程。

四、使用Jupyter Notebook

4.1 Jupyter Notebook的优势

Jupyter Notebook是一种基于Web的交互式开发环境,广泛用于数据分析和机器学习。它允许你在一个文档中包含代码、文本、可视化和注释。

4.2 安装和使用Jupyter Notebook

虽然在平板上直接安装Jupyter Notebook可能较为复杂,但你可以通过以下方法使用:

  1. 在你的PC或服务器上安装并启动Jupyter Notebook。
  2. 确保你的设备和荣耀平板在同一个网络中。
  3. 在荣耀平板的浏览器中访问Jupyter Notebook的IP地址和端口。

通过这种方式,你可以在荣耀平板上使用Jupyter Notebook进行Python编程。

五、使用Python编程的最佳实践

5.1 编写清晰简洁的代码

在编写代码时,务必保持代码的清晰和简洁。使用适当的注释和命名规范,以便于自己和他人理解。

5.2 使用版本控制系统

使用Git等版本控制系统来管理代码的版本和变更。这不仅有助于代码的协作开发,还能追踪和恢复历史版本。

5.3 学习和使用Python库

Python有丰富的标准库和第三方库,学习和使用这些库可以大大提高编程效率。例如,使用NumPy进行数值计算,使用Pandas进行数据分析,使用Matplotlib进行数据可视化。

5.4 持续学习和实践

编程是一项需要不断学习和实践的技能。通过阅读文档、参加在线课程和参与开源项目,可以不断提高自己的编程水平。

六、常见问题和解决方法

6.1 遇到编码错误怎么办

遇到编码错误时,首先查看错误信息,并根据提示进行修正。如果不确定如何解决,可以查阅Python的官方文档或在编程社区中寻求帮助。

6.2 如何处理性能问题

如果遇到性能问题,可以考虑以下方法:

  • 优化代码:通过改进算法和数据结构,提高代码效率。
  • 使用高性能库:如NumPy、Cython等。
  • 分布式计算:将计算任务分散到多个设备或节点上。

6.3 如何进行调试

调试是编程过程中不可避免的一部分。可以使用以下方法:

  • 使用调试工具:如PDB、PyCharm的调试功能等。
  • 增加日志:通过在代码中增加日志,追踪程序的运行状态和数据。

通过以上方法和最佳实践,你可以在荣耀平板上高效地进行Python编程。希望这些方法能帮助你充分利用荣耀平板的功能,提升你的编程体验和效率。

相关问答FAQs:

1. 荣耀平板上可以使用哪些编程软件进行Python编程?

荣耀平板上可以使用多种编程软件进行Python编程,例如Pydroid 3、QPython、Termux等。这些软件都提供了Python解释器和集成开发环境,方便用户在荣耀平板上进行Python编程。

2. 在荣耀平板上如何安装和配置Python编程环境?

要在荣耀平板上进行Python编程,首先需要下载并安装一个适用于Android系统的Python解释器和集成开发环境。可以在应用商店中搜索并下载Pydroid 3、QPython或Termux。安装完成后,根据软件提供的指引进行配置,例如设置Python解释器路径、安装所需的Python库等。

3. 荣耀平板上Python编程有哪些优势和应用场景?

荣耀平板上进行Python编程有以下优势和应用场景:

  • 方便携带:荣耀平板轻便易携带,可以随时随地进行Python编程学习和实践。
  • 多媒体创作:荣耀平板具备较大的屏幕和良好的音频输出,适合进行多媒体创作,例如图像处理、音频处理、视频编辑等。
  • 数据分析和科学计算:Python在数据科学领域应用广泛,荣耀平板可以通过Python编程进行数据分析、机器学习、人工智能等领域的研究和实验。
  • 游戏开发:荣耀平板上的Python编程可以用于游戏开发,例如使用Pygame等库进行2D游戏的开发和测试。
  • 网络爬虫和自动化:Python在网络爬虫和自动化领域有很好的支持,荣耀平板上的Python编程可以用于爬取网页数据、自动化任务等。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/876183

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部